About Course

Description:

Learn essential skills in social media marketing, online stakeholder relations, and influencer marketing, highly sought after in both private and public sectors. Gain expertise to become digital storytellers, public relations associates, media relations associates, content creators, social media practitioners, digital brand assistants, or social media community managers. Master tools to engage with journalists and influencers, create engaging online content, develop social media strategies, measure engagement, and manage online risks.

Admission Requirements:

NQF level 4 or matric certificate or equivalent.

Course Curriculum

• Social Media Strategies to Increase Brand Reach, Engagement, and Visibility
• Creating Your Professional Online Brand Persona
• Responding to the Risks of Online Engagement
• Using Online Dashboards to Measure Brand Performance
